Maybe that question can be answered when you pay a visit to the Frangipani Art Gallery at Sugar Cane Club Hotel, Maynard’s, St Peter.
It is there that you will be presented with a barrage of questions. Which painting should I choose? Should I go for an oil painting or a watercolour? What about sculptures? Wouldn’t clay creations be a better choice? Do I need a big painting or would a smaller painting work best?
With numerous paintings, sculptures, ceramics and other art forms from which to choose, making a decision can be quite tough.
The Frangipani Art Gallery is also filled with the works of many Caribbean and international artists, including those from Haiti, Peru, Trinidad and Tobago and Bali.
